NTPC to ink a deal for 1000-mw solar unit at Andhra Pradesh

10 Sep 2014 Evaluate

Andhra Pradesh government will shortly enter into a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with NTPC, the country’s largest power producer, for setting up a mega solar power unit with a capacity of 1,000 MW at Ananthapur. The state government will be taking this step in a bid to make the state power surplus.

NTPC has been recently planning to add one more unit of 660 MW capacity to the existing 1320 MW Katwa thermal plant in West Bengal.

NTPC is the largest power generating company in the country. It has also diversified into hydro power, coal mining, power equipment manufacturing, oil & gas exploration, power trading & distribution.
